Jeep Wrangler JK Vehicle History Risk Factors

Jeep’s off-road reputation means used examples have often been used hard — a Wrangler or Grand Cherokee with 80,000 miles may have a very different real-world condition than an equivalent mileage sedan. A Bumper VIN check on a used Jeep is essential context.

Death Wobble on Wrangler JK and older models. “Death Wobble” — a violent steering oscillation at highway speeds — is a known issue on Wrangler JK (2007–2018) models related to worn steering and suspension components. It’s exacerbated by off-road use and lift kits. A service history showing steering stabilizer, track bar, or tie rod replacements is informative context for any used JK purchase.

3.6L Pentastar head bolt issues (2011–2014 Grand Cherokee, Wrangler). Early versions of Chrysler’s 3.6L Pentastar V6 had documented head bolt failures that could cause coolant loss and engine damage. This was addressed with a TSB and extended warranty coverage on affected VINs. Check whether the repair has been performed.

Transmission issues on 2014–2016 Jeep Cherokee with 9-speed ZF automatic. The 9-speed automatic transmission in the KL Cherokee generated extensive owner complaints and was the subject of multiple TSBs related to harsh shifting, hesitation, and software issues. Later software updates improved behavior, but early examples remain problematic.

Rust and undercarriage damage on off-road vehicles. Jeep Wranglers and Grand Cherokees used for genuine off-road driving frequently show frame, skid plate, and differential damage that may not appear in insurance records. A pre-purchase inspection is strongly recommended alongside a Bumper history check on any Wrangler with evidence of off-road use.

How to decode a Jeep Wrangler JK VIN

Characters 1-3 of a Jeep Wrangler JK VIN

The World Manufacturer Identifier (WMI) is the initial sequence of three letters or numbers found at the beginning of a vehicle’s unique 17-character VIN (Vehicle Identification Number). This identifier reveals key details about the vehicle, such as the manufacturer, brand, and country of production. For the Jeep Wrangler JK, the WMI is 1C4, which identifies the vehicle as being produced by FCA US LLC, formerly known as Chrysler Group LLC. The 1 indicates that the vehicle was manufactured in the United States, and the C4 specifically denotes the Jeep brand, setting the stage for the rest of the VIN to provide more specific information about the vehicle’s specifications and features.

Characters 4-8 are the Vehicle Descriptor Section (VDS) of a Jeep Wrangler JK VIN

These characters correspond to components like:

  • Engine type
  • Transmission
  • Model or trim
  • Body style
  • Gross vehicle weight range

Jeep’s Vehicle Descriptor Section encodes drivetrain configuration, engine variant, body style, and series level across the Wrangler, Grand Cherokee, Cherokee, and Gladiator lineups. On Wranglers, the VDS is particularly informative because it distinguishes between the 2-door and 4-door (Unlimited) body styles, the 3.6L Pentastar V6, 2.0L turbocharged four-cylinder, and 6.4L HEMI variants, and whether the vehicle has Command-Trac or Rock-Trac four-wheel drive. For used Wrangler buyers, confirming these details via VDS is important — lifted, modified, and hard-used Wranglers are common in the used market, and a history report paired with accurate factory spec confirmation helps establish the vehicle’s true baseline condition.

Auto manufacturers have some discretion to decide how they want to code this section, but its contents and decoded results are generally consistent.

Character 9 is the “check digit” in a Jeep Wrangler JK VIN.

Based on a formula developed by the US Department of Transportation, it helps reduce fraud by ensuring the validity of the VIN.

VIN Characters 12 - 17 of a Jeep Wrangler JK

The final 6 characters in a Jeep Wrangler JK’s 17-digit VIN are its serial number, which will be unique to every vehicle.

How to find a Jeep Wrangler JK’s VIN?

Locating the VIN number on your Jeep Wrangler JK is key for identification. Here’s how to find it:

  1. Look at the driver’s side dashboard near the windshield to find the Jeep Wrangler JK’s VIN, which is often visible from outside the vehicle.
  2. Examine the driver’s side door jamb on your Jeep Wrangler JK, where the VIN can commonly be found on a sticker or plate where the door latches.
  3. Check the engine bay, as the Jeep Wrangler JK’s VIN might be stamped onto the firewall or on a metal plate affixed to the engine area.
  4. Inspect the vehicle’s frame near the rear wheel for a stamped VIN, which can sometimes be found on the Jeep Wrangler JK’s chassis.
  5. Go through your Jeep Wrangler JK’s documentation, such as the title, registration, or insurance papers, where the VIN should be recorded.
  6. Look under the windshield washer mount for the Jeep Wrangler JK—sometimes the VIN is located in this less common place.
  7. If available, consult the spare tire well; your Jeep Wrangler JK’s VIN might be stamped near the area where the spare tire is housed.
